Item 1.01 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ement
On October 15, 2009, GKK Capital LP, a Delaware limited partnership to which Gramercy Capital Corp. (the Company) is the general partner (the Operating Partnership), and Gramercy Investment QRS Corp., a wholly-owned indirect subsidiary of the Operating Partnership (QRS), entered into an Exchange Agreement, dated as of October 15, 2009 (the Exchange Agreement), with certain affiliates of Taberna Capital Management, LLC (collectively, Taberna), pursuant to which the Operating Partnership, QRS and Taberna agreed to exchange (the Exchange) $97.5 million aggregate principal amount of junior subordinated notes of the Operating Partnership due 2035 (the Notes) for approximately $97.5 million face amount of previously issued CDO securities held by QRS. In connection with the Exchange, the Company paid an exchange fee to Taberna calculated as a percentage of the face amount of the Notes. As a condition precedent to the Exchange Agreement, the Operating Partnership and The Bank of New York Mellon Trust Company, National Association, as trustee (the Trustee), entered into a Supplemental Indenture dated October 14, 2009 (the Supplement) to the Junior Subordinated Indenture, dated as of January 30, 2009 (the Indenture). The Supplement provides that, except when an event of default is continuing under the Indenture, certain covenants which restrict the Operating Partnership and its subsidiaries from declaring or paying dividends or distributions and taking certain other corporate actions during the 2009 calendar year have been eliminated and are no longer applicable to the Operating Partnership.
Copies of the Exchange Agreement and Supplement are attached hereto as Exhibit 10.1 and 10.2, respectably, and are incorporated by reference herein. A copy of the press release announcing the Exchange is attached hereto as Exhibit 99.1 and is incorporated by reference herein.
